SQLC and SQLCO Preprocessor Messages (13000
through 13999)
SQL 13011
13011 option is an unknown command line option.
Cause. You specified an option that SQLC does not recognize or support.
Effect. The preprocessor ignores the option.
Recovery. Correct the option and resubmit.
SQL 13012
13012 argument is an invalid or undefined command line
argument.
Cause. You specified an argument that SQLC does not recognize or support.
Effect. The preprocessor ignores the argument.
Recovery. Correct the option and resubmit.
SQL 13013
13013 Help for SQLC and SQLCO is available by typing SQLC or
SQLCO on the command line.
Cause. You did not enter any options.
Effect. None.
Recovery. Informational message only; no corrective action is needed. See online
help for SQLC and SQLCO if necessary.
SQL 13014
13014 The output source file name could not be opened.
Cause. The preprocessor was unable to open file name.
Effect. The preprocessor ignores the referenced file.
Recovery. Verify that the file exists and is readable and resubmit.
